Zero-Emissions Reefer System

Every farm requires a means of transporting its products to the community and beyond. This is often done through diesel-powered refrigeration trucks that deliver produce and other goods to storage or points of sale and distribution. These diesel refrigeration vehicles can be costly and produce excess emissions that pollute the environment. We are currently raising funds to purchase and build a solar mobile electric refrigeration unit for research and development. We believe this to be a more innovative, sustainable, and environmentally friendly method of food transportation and storage. The electric refrigeration unit is powered by solar and onboard battery banks while making deliveries and (220V or 120V) shore power while parked. The benefits of solar can save an estimated $35,000 in annual maintenance and fuel costs and reduce down-time for maintenance by 75%.

We not only plan to use this system to move and deliver goods. We will test these systems and collect data points for research and development that will aid in consulting other organizations and farms that wish to utilize this technology as well. We believe that by replacing gas and diesel-powered refrigeration units with solar electric powered units we could have a huge positive impact on the environment and save people money too. We estimate that by switching to an electric refrigeration unit we could eliminate over $1,500 per week of our own refrigeration vehicle rental expenses, that's $78,00 per year!
